Our client, a pioneering R&D firm in the chemical and materials science industry, is seeking a talented and innovative Research & Development Chemical Engineer to join their cutting-edge team. This full-time, on-site position is located in the vibrant scientific hub of San Francisco, California, US , offering an exceptional opportunity to contribute to groundbreaking research and product development. We are looking for a highly motivated individual with a strong foundation in chemical engineering principles and a passion for scientific discovery.

As an R&D Chemical Engineer, you will be responsible for designing, conducting, and analyzing experiments aimed at developing new materials, optimizing chemical processes, and improving existing products. You will work within a collaborative laboratory environment, utilizing advanced analytical techniques and problem-solving skills to overcome complex technical challenges. This role requires a blend of theoretical knowledge, practical experimentation, and a commitment to scientific rigor and innovation.

Responsibilities:
  • Design and execute experiments in a laboratory setting, following established protocols and safety guidelines.
  • Develop and optimize chemical processes for the synthesis, purification, and characterization of novel materials.
  • Analyze experimental data, interpret results, and draw scientific conclusions.
  • Prepare detailed technical reports, presentations, and patent applications as required.
  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ams, including chemists, material scientists, and manufacturing engineers, to transition new technologies from lab to pilot and production scale.
  • Identify and troubleshoot technical challenges, proposing and implementing effective solutions.
  • Stay current with scientific literature, industry trends, and emerging technologies in chemical engineering and related fields.
  • Operate and maintain specialized laboratory equipment and instrumentation.
  • Ensure compliance with all safety, health, and environmental regulations.
  • Contribute to project planning, setting research objectives, and defining experimental strategies.

Qualifications:
  • Ph.D. or Master's degree in Chemical Engineering, Materials Science, or a closely related field.
  • 2+ years of post-graduate experience in an R&D laboratory setting (academic or industrial).
  • Strong theoretical and practical knowledge of chemical engineering principles, including reaction kinetics, thermodynamics, fluid dynamics, and mass transfer.
  • Proficiency in experimental design (DOE) and statistical analysis of data.
  • Experience with various analytical techniques (e.g., chromatography, spectroscopy, microscopy).
  • Familiarity with process simulation software is a plus.
  • Excellent problem-solving skills and a methodical approach to research.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ills, with the ability to articulate complex scientific concepts.
  • Ability to work independently and collaboratively in a fast-paced R&D environment.
  • Demonstrated ability to innovate and develop novel solutions.
